February 11, 201610 yr 5,000 Baht Reward for Box of Murder KnivesBy Sasiwan MokkhasenStaff ReporterA leaflet issued by Bang Chan police Thursday offers a 5,000 baht reward for anyone with information leading to recovery of a box containing knives allegedly used in a murder.BANGKOK — Police today offered a 5,000 baht reward for a shoe box filled with knives they believe were used to dismember a Spanish telecom consultant.Despite expressing confidence they have enough evidence to prosecute Artur Segarra for murder, Bang Chan police on Thursday issued a public plea for help finding the box believed to contain four or five knives.Full story: http://www.khaosodenglish.com/detail.php?newsid=1455190581&typecate=06§ion= -- Khaosod English 2016-02-12
